if you want to add a text box on power point you click:

insert then shapes and you'll find something that looks like a text box.

Are text boxes and check boxes included in the ribbon in Excel?

You will find text boxes on the Text group on the Insert tab. If you have the Developer tab available you can insert them from the Insert button on the Controls group. If you can't see the Developer tab, which by default does not display, you will have to activate it. You do that through the Options. Different versions of Excel have different ways of doing it.

In keynote what are master slides used for?

Master slides are the format of slides. Choosing a master slide lets you choose a default setup for that particular slide. For example, one master slide may contain a title and body of text. Another may contain a title, body of text, and a spot for an image. Master slides make it easier to set up slides without resizing text boxes and images.


Can you import text and numnerical data into a PowerPoint?

Yes, you can import both text and numerical data into PowerPoint. You can copy and paste text directly into text boxes or use the "Insert" feature to add tables, charts, or graphs that contain numerical data. Additionally, you can import data from Excel, allowing for more complex data visualizations. This makes it easy to present information effectively in your slides.

What command do you use on the insert tab to insert sidebars and pull quotes?

To insert sidebars and pull quotes in a document, you typically use the "Text Box" option found on the Insert tab in programs like Microsoft Word. By selecting "Text Box," you can create customizable areas for sidebars and quotes within your document. Additionally, you can format these text boxes to stand out visually, enhancing the overall presentation.

What is a simple way to insert slides from another presentation is to use the what pane?

A simple way to insert slides from another presentation is to use the "Slides" pane in PowerPoint. You can access it by clicking on the "Home" tab, then selecting "New Slide" and choosing "Reuse Slides." This allows you to browse for another presentation and insert slides directly into your current presentation by simply clicking on them.
